    Will they let you demo the Sunfire in home? I have 4 different amps and none of them are night and day difference.

    I would just blind A/B them with someone switching the amps for you. Use some material that you are familiar with and test to hear if you can pick up a difference.

    Most of the Sunfire crowd are staying away from the new Sunfire gear; all manufacturing was moved to China after Elan bought them out & closed down the plant in Snohomish. A similar thing happened with Carver in the 90s when the BoD voted Bob out while he was on sabbatical & then proceeded to run the company into the ground.

    I agree with John about getting one of the older Signature amps; they are a little hard to come by, but will probably outlast the new models...
